As you lay

As you lay dying at my feet
The blood gushing from your wounds
I looked back on the days gone by
The future that was the past
I remembered days of sunshine
Of happiness and joy
Of a shy teenage girl
And a very nervous boy

Those days were the happiest
Tell me, when did it all change?
When did lad become a monster
With his demons he had to fight?
The days they passed so slowly
With every drink and blow
With every bruise and lump
Which I could never show

The drinking it never ended
The abuse, the punches and fights
So many doors to walk into
So many soul destroying days
It got too much my darling
Once too often you did try
I snapped and picked up the sharp knife
I stabbed you, and now, you die
